An MEP coordinated shop drawing includes all the details of all components, parts and pieces of the mechanical HVAC, electrical and plumbing system. It is generally created by MEP technicians and once the coordination is completed, it is given to the project engineers.

Autodeskβs Navisworks is a very powerful tool for architects and engineers in finding out clashes between the model elements. The use of BIM has many advantages when it comes to executing clash detection services because the analysis of BIM models is very convenient for architects and engineers.
A BIM energy model is developed with the assistance of the necessary input like what material is used in the construction of the building envelope, the architectural design of the building and the climate or weather condition of that particular area.
